HkeyBio announced on June 3, 2026, the launch of its new preclinical disease model platform designed for autoimmune disease research and development. The platform integrates standardized rodent models with artificial intelligence (AI) and other advanced technologies. It specifically targets Autoimmune Hepatitis (AIH), Primary Biliary Cholangitis (PBC), and IgA Nephropathy (IgAN). This comprehensive approach is intended to facilitate a "one drug, multiple screens" strategy, aiming to expedite the discovery and development of new drugs for these autoimmune conditions.
